Transaction 3c7e99e17db2ef12277602b1adb5fb0a38e668a990fafdd35ec998ed321963db
1 Input
1 Output
-
3c7e99e17db2ef12277602b1adb5fb0a38e668a990fafdd35ec998ed321963db:0
- value
- 266140
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1c08a18d7a6ba4d66ff1104ea9c803e1acc84dd OP_EQUAL
- address
- 3KMUzSazJnSd1v3f2m23sBYGHBQTeja4gh